モネロ(XMR)の匿名化技術最新トレンド
はじめに
モネロ(Monero, XMR)は、プライバシー保護に重点を置いた暗号資産であり、その匿名化技術は常に進化を続けています。本稿では、モネロの匿名化技術の基礎から最新トレンドまでを詳細に解説し、その技術的優位性と今後の展望について考察します。モネロの匿名化技術は、単に取引の追跡を困難にするだけでなく、ブロックチェーン分析に対する耐性を高め、ユーザーのプライバシーを保護することを目的としています。本稿は、暗号資産技術に関わる専門家、研究者、そしてモネロの匿名性に関心を持つすべての人々を対象としています。
1. モネロの匿名化技術の基礎
モネロの匿名化技術は、以下の3つの主要な要素によって構成されています。
- リング署名(Ring Signatures): リング署名は、複数の署名者のうち誰が実際に署名したかを特定できない技術です。モネロでは、リング署名を利用することで、送信者の身元を隠蔽しています。具体的には、取引の入力として複数のUTXO(Unspent Transaction Output)を選択し、それら全てが署名者候補として扱われます。
- ステルスアドレス(Stealth Addresses): ステルスアドレスは、受信者の公開鍵を直接公開することなく、取引ごとに一意のアドレスを生成する技術です。これにより、異なる取引間でのアドレスの関連付けを困難にし、受信者のプライバシーを保護します。
- RingCT(Ring Confidential Transactions): RingCTは、取引額を隠蔽する技術です。リング署名と同様に、複数の取引額の候補を選択し、それらのうちどれが実際の取引額であるかを特定できないようにします。
これらの技術を組み合わせることで、モネロは高いレベルの匿名性を実現しています。従来の暗号資産では、取引履歴が公開されているため、ブロックチェーン分析によってユーザーの身元や取引内容が特定されるリスクがありましたが、モネロではこれらのリスクを大幅に軽減することができます。
2. モネロの匿名化技術の進化
モネロの匿名化技術は、常に改善され続けています。初期のバージョンでは、リング署名のサイズが小さく、匿名性が十分ではありませんでしたが、その後のアップデートによってリング署名のサイズが拡大され、匿名性が向上しました。また、RingCTの効率化や、ステルスアドレスの生成方法の改善なども行われています。
2.1. Kovriプロジェクト
Kovriは、モネロ専用のI2P(Invisible Internet Project)ベースの匿名ネットワークを構築するプロジェクトです。I2Pは、暗号化されたトンネルを通じて通信を行うことで、通信元のIPアドレスを隠蔽し、匿名性を高めることができます。Kovriを導入することで、モネロの取引をI2Pネットワーク経由で行うことが可能になり、さらなる匿名性を実現することができます。
2.2. Bulletproofsの導入
Bulletproofsは、ゼロ知識証明の一種であり、取引額を隠蔽しながら、取引の正当性を検証することができます。モネロでは、RingCTの代替としてBulletproofsを導入することで、取引の効率化と匿名性の向上を図っています。Bulletproofsは、RingCTよりも証明のサイズが小さく、検証が高速であるという利点があります。
2.3. Schnorr署名の検討
Schnorr署名は、デジタル署名の一種であり、複数の署名を単一の署名に集約することができます。モネロでは、Schnorr署名を導入することで、取引のサイズを削減し、プライバシーを向上させることを検討しています。Schnorr署名は、リング署名との組み合わせによって、より強力な匿名化技術を実現することができます。
3. モネロの匿名化技術の課題
モネロの匿名化技術は非常に強力ですが、いくつかの課題も存在します。
- 取引サイズの増大: リング署名やRingCTなどの匿名化技術は、取引サイズを増大させるという欠点があります。取引サイズが大きくなると、ブロックチェーンの容量が圧迫され、取引手数料が高くなる可能性があります。
- 計算コストの増大: 匿名化技術の導入は、取引の検証に必要な計算コストを増大させます。計算コストが増大すると、ノードの運用コストが高くなり、ネットワークの分散化を阻害する可能性があります。
- 規制当局の監視: モネロの匿名化技術は、犯罪行為に利用される可能性があるため、規制当局の監視対象となっています。規制当局は、モネロの匿名化技術を弱体化させるための規制を導入する可能性があります。
これらの課題を克服するために、モネロの開発コミュニティは、匿名化技術の効率化や、規制当局との対話などを通じて、モネロの持続可能性を確保するための努力を続けています。
4. ブロックチェーン分析に対する耐性
モネロの匿名化技術は、ブロックチェーン分析に対する高い耐性を備えています。ブロックチェーン分析とは、ブロックチェーン上の取引履歴を分析することで、ユーザーの身元や取引内容を特定する技術です。しかし、モネロでは、リング署名、ステルスアドレス、RingCTなどの技術によって、取引履歴の追跡を困難にし、ブロックチェーン分析の効果を大幅に低下させています。
4.1. 出力結合(Output Joining)
出力結合は、複数の送信者の出力を単一の取引にまとめることで、取引間の関連付けを困難にする技術です。モネロでは、出力結合を積極的に採用することで、ブロックチェーン分析に対する耐性を高めています。
4.2. 均質化(Homogenization)
均質化は、すべての取引を同じ形式にすることで、ブロックチェーン分析を困難にする技術です。モネロでは、均質化を推進することで、取引の種類による識別を困難にし、プライバシーを保護しています。
5. モネロの匿名化技術の将来展望
モネロの匿名化技術は、今後も進化を続けると考えられます。特に、以下の分野での進展が期待されます。
- ゼロ知識証明の更なる活用: Bulletproofs以外にも、zk-SNARKsやzk-STARKsなどのゼロ知識証明技術を導入することで、取引の効率化と匿名性の向上を図ることができます。
- 分散型匿名化技術の開発: KovriのようなI2Pベースの匿名ネットワークだけでなく、Torやその他の分散型ネットワークとの連携を強化することで、より強力な匿名化技術を実現することができます。
- 量子コンピュータ耐性の確保: 量子コンピュータの登場によって、現在の暗号技術が破られる可能性があります。モネロでは、量子コンピュータ耐性のある暗号技術を導入することで、将来的な脅威に備える必要があります。
まとめ
モネロは、リング署名、ステルスアドレス、RingCTなどの高度な匿名化技術を組み合わせることで、高いレベルのプライバシー保護を実現しています。その匿名化技術は常に進化を続けており、KovriプロジェクトやBulletproofsの導入など、様々な取り組みが行われています。モネロの匿名化技術は、ブロックチェーン分析に対する高い耐性を備えており、ユーザーのプライバシーを保護する上で重要な役割を果たしています。今後も、ゼロ知識証明の更なる活用や、分散型匿名化技術の開発などを通じて、モネロの匿名化技術は進化を続け、暗号資産におけるプライバシー保護の標準となることが期待されます。モネロの匿名化技術は、単なる技術的な課題だけでなく、社会的な課題にも取り組む必要があり、規制当局との対話や、ユーザーへの啓発活動なども重要となります。